Title :
VoIP performance comparison in wireless networks with different encryption methods

Abstract :
VoIP (Voice over Internet Protocol) popularity is increasing due to its various benefits therefore it is a popular technology used in Wireless networks. Hence, Quality of Service in terms of its specific parameters has to be satisfied. VoIP Performance is generally limited to specific factors such as MOS, R-Factor, Jitter, Delay which will be described in this paper. We then investigate and compare these factors for different Wireless conditions. The comparison is made over a wireless media with variable encryption method and performance parameters are calculated for each situation. The test-bed is strictly managed to provide a same condition in terms of the resources and the devices location within all tests and the experimental results are presented. We represent how VoIP performance is influenced under different wireless situations. We conclude that under the same bandwidth condition, changing the encryption method will not influence VoIP MOS and R-Factor while changes Delay and Jitter.
